Abstract

A metal matrix composite article that includes at least first and second regions, first and second reinforcement materials, a metal matrix composite material occupying the second region of the body and comprising a metal matrix material and the second reinforcement component, a preform positioned in the first region of the body and infiltrated by at least the metal matrix material of the metal matrix composite material. The article further includes a transition region located proximate an outer surface of the preform that includes a distribution of the second reinforcement component comprising a density increasing according to a second gradient in a direction toward the outer surface of the preform.

Claims (21)

1. A metal matrix composite article, comprising:

a cast, reinforced body, the body comprising a first region and a second region, the first region having more reinforcement than the second region;

a first reinforcement component;

a second reinforcement component;

a metal matrix composite material occupying the second region of the body and comprising a metal matrix material and the second reinforcement component;

a preform positioned in the first region of the body and infiltrated by at least the metal matrix material of the metal matrix composite material, the preform comprising

a first end,

a second end,

an outer surface,

the first reinforcement component, the first reinforcement component comprising a density increasing between the first end of the preform and the second end of the preform according to a first gradient, and

a porous structure configured to allow passage of the metal matrix material into the preform and to block or reduce passage of the second reinforcement component into the preform; and

a transition region extending between the first and second region of the body and located proximate the outer surface of the preform, the transition region comprising a distribution of the second reinforcement component adjacent to the outer surface of the preform, the distribution of the second reinforcement component comprising a density increasing according to a second gradient in a direction toward the outer surface of the preform.

2. The metal matrix composite article of claim 1 , wherein the metal matrix material comprises a metal or a metal alloy and wherein the second reinforcement component comprises a ceramic particle component and/or a ceramic fiber component.

3. The metal matrix composite article of claim 2 , wherein the metal matrix material comprises aluminum, magnesium, or an alloy thereof.

4. The metal matrix composite article of claim 1 , wherein the first reinforcement component comprises a ceramic particle component and/or a ceramic fiber component.

5. The metal matrix composite article of claim 1 , wherein the transition region comprises a thickness corresponding to an amount of the metal matrix material infiltrated into the preform.

6. The metal matrix composite article of claim 1 , wherein the distribution of the second reinforcement component at the outer surface of the preform comprises a first volume fraction that matches a volume fraction of the first reinforcement component at the outer surface of the preform.

7. The metal matrix composite article of claim 6 , wherein the metal matrix composite material comprises the second reinforcement component at a minimum volume fraction, and wherein the volume fraction of the distribution of the second reinforcement component decreases linearly or substantially linearly from the first volume fraction to the minimum volume fraction.

8. The metal matrix composite article of claim 1 , wherein the article is a cast brake rotor.

9. The metal matrix composite article of claim 8 , wherein the first region comprises a friction face and the second region comprises a hub.

10. The metal matrix composite article of claim 8 , further comprising a second preform positioned in the first region of the body adjacent to the first preform, the second preform infiltrated by at least the metal matrix material of the metal matrix composite material.
